Top Fish Games on iOS in Norway: Q4 2025 Performance Analysis
Explore the performance trends of the top fish games on iOS in Norway during Q4 2025, highlighting key metrics like downloads, revenue, and active users.
In the fourth quarter of 2025, the top fish-themed games on iOS in Norway exhibited diverse performance trends. These insights, sourced from Sensor Tower, provide a detailed look into the weekly metrics of each app.
Fishdom from Playrix saw a consistent uptick in revenue, closing the quarter with approximately $29.2K in the final week of December. The game experienced fluctuations in weekly downloads, peaking at around 142 in late December. Active users remained relatively stable, hovering around 4K throughout the quarter.
Hungry Shark World by Ubisoft had a varied quarter. Revenue reached a high of $310 in late November, while downloads spiked to 176 in the week before Christmas. Active users increased significantly towards the end of the quarter, reaching over 1.1K.
Aquarium Land - Fishbowl World from HOMA GAMES showed a notable revenue peak of $165 early in October. Downloads experienced a substantial rise towards the end of the year, with a significant increase to 272 in the last week of December. Active users followed a similar upward trend, exceeding 1.2K by the end of the quarter.
Hungry Shark Evolution, another title from Ubisoft, demonstrated steady revenue with a peak of $201 in early October. Downloads fluctuated throughout the quarter, culminating in a high of 99 in the last week. Active users remained consistent, averaging around 1.2K.
Lastly, Fish Eat Fish.io:Hunger Games from MOBIBRAIN TECHNOLOGY PTE. LTD. showed a gradual increase in revenue, ending the quarter at $69. Downloads saw a notable surge, hitting 180 in the final week of December, while active users rose to 303 by the year's end.
